To master the challenges of cooperation, China chooses internal strengthening and membership in global standards.

Wind equipment for export to the port of Lianyungang (Jiangsu) on June 23, 2025

The global economy is going through a period of profound upheavals and turbulence, marked by the rise of protectionism and recurring speeches on “decoupling”. In this context, it is crucial to clarify the intrinsic logic of globalization, to grasp the universal scope of the development and opening of China, and to explore the paths of future coexistence guided by the wisdom of modern civilization.

Chinese President Xi Jinping has reminded her many times: “The door of China will not close, but it will always open more widely”. Much more than a strategic choice for its development, this opening represents a promise of stability that China offers to a world plagued by uncertainties. Now engaged in a new phase, the opening of China has the essence of transforming global economic relations, making them evolve from a dominant logic of complementarity towards a new normality based on cooperation and the win-win.

An irreversible trend

If external opening and globalization have been able to release such productive power, it is because they rely on three immutable economic laws. First, the free circulation cross -border of the factors breaks the territorial obstacles weighing on resources, capital and talents, allowing production factors to circulate towards optimal yield zones, in order to considerably increase the effectiveness of the allocation of global resources.

Second, the in -depth international division of labor allows companies in each country to find the best positioning within ever more complex value chains according to their comparative advantages, jointly creating more competitive products and services thanks to specialized collaborations and economies of scale.

Third, global technological cooperation is accelerating the dissemination of knowledge, the confrontation of ideas and the overflow of innovation. In our time, no country can be a closed “innovation island”: assimilation, integration and reinvention now constitute the standard of scientific and technological progress. These three mechanisms form together the solid basis of an open global economy, and found the unshakable confidence of China in its commitment to openness.

A precious certainty

If the economic principles draw a plan, the open development of China for the last forty years brings realistic and lively colors to it. Since its entry into a new high -quality development phase, China, carried by its principles of innovation, coordination, ecology and sharing, has brought lasting growth to the global economy despite uncertainties.

With innovative development, China becomes one of the “global sources of innovation”, while providing public goods to the planet. In 2024, the country’s R&D expenses reached 3,600 billion yuan, representing 2.68 % of GDP. This massive investment results in remarkable achievements: pierced in the fields of 5G, artificial intelligence (AI), biomedicine and new energies. Above all, China remains attached to the spirit of open science and readily shares its innovations. For example, the open-source generative model Deepseek offers researchers from around the world, especially in developing countries, access to advanced AI technologies, drastically reducing technical obstacles. A living illustration of its contribution to the sharing of global knowledge through innovation.

With coordinated development, China plays a stabilizing role in the world economy thanks to its immense domestic market. Its population of 1.4 billion inhabitants, including more than 400 million intermediate income (expanding group), forms a single consumer market. In recent years, the Chinese government is trying to fluidify national economic circulation, making stimulation of domestic demand a major lever of growth. In a context of sluggish global demand, a dynamic Chinese market offering global companies a large, stable and predictable growth space represents a precious certainty.

Committed to green development, China provides decisive support for the fight against climate change and global sustainable development, thanks to its unshakable determination and its industrial power. It leads its energy transition with unprecedented intensity: clean energies now represent more than half of the growth of its electricity consumption. Most importantly, China produces the overwhelming majority of photovoltaic panels, wind turbines and world electric vehicle batteries, thanks to its full industrial channel and its scale advantages. Responding to its internal needs while reducing, via its massive exports, the cost of the global energy transition, it makes clean energy affordable for many countries. Its green production capacities thus become an essential accelerator for achieving the objectives of the Paris Agreement.

With shared development, China actively promotes an inclusive and balanced global economic landscape. Despite currents opposed to globalization, she defends multilateralism and concretely honors her commitments in favor of openness. Its manufacturing industry is already entirely open to foreign investments, while modern services, such as finance, telecommunications, health and education, accelerate their level of opening. China deepens its economic ties with developed countries and extends development opportunities to its southern partners via platforms such as the “Belt and Road” initiative.

A new normality

With the significant improvement in the Chinese industrial technological level, China’s economic relations with the world, in particular with developed countries, are experiencing a deep structural change. It must be recognized that the economic and commercial relations of the last decades, characterized by vertical complementarity, are a product of a specific historical period. Today is established a new normality of cooperation where horizontal competition coexists with in -depth cooperation.

The accelerated race of emerging countries to catch up with advanced economies is a recurring phenomenon since the industrial revolution. The rapid growth of China in the past forty years has necessarily strengthened its competitiveness in the face of developed countries, which can arouse discomfort, even misunderstandings and worries in some. If this distrust is intentionally amplified or distorted, it may cause antagonistic behavior.

However, this cannot correspond to the civilizational standards of modern international relations. The essence of modern civilization lies precisely in the recognition of differences, respect for competitors, the search for cooperation within the competition and the realization of a win-win situation. Always, advanced economies have cultivated extensive cooperation despite fierce competition, representing the standard of successful market relations.

Faced with this new normality, China has chosen not to flee it but to kiss it with increased determination. We are fully aware that these challenges require internal improvement and alignment to international standards. Thus, China proposes to expand its institutional opening, actively committing to adhere to demanding international economic and commercial rules. It promotes the integration of rules, systems, control and standards in key fields such as intellectual property, fair competition, environmental standards, public procurement and cross -border flowers.

*Jiang Xiaojuan is president of Chinese industrial economy society.

(Text based on the author’s speech during the ministerial conference on global dialogue between civilizations.)
